Как мне написать и запустить скрипт обновления для баз данных .sdf? - PullRequest
3 голосов
/ 31 августа 2010

Как мне написать и запустить скрипт обновления для баз данных .sdf?Будет ли sqlcmd сможет это сделать?Я не пытаюсь обновить версию файла базы данных.Я пытаюсь обновить схему и данные внутри нее.

Ответы [ 2 ]

0 голосов
/ 29 июля 2011

Вы можете запустить скрипт для базы данных SQL CE вручную следующим образом:

  • Открыть Microsoft SQL Server Management Studio
  • Нажмите Новый запрос на панели инструментов.Откроется диалоговое окно «Подключение к серверу»
  • Установите Тип сервера на «SQL Server Compact Edition»
  • Для поля Файл базы данных введитеполный путь к .sdf файлу
  • нажмите Соедините

Вы должны получить окно запроса, которое вы можете использовать для выполнения скриптов обычным способом.И посмотрите базу данных в Обозревателе объектов.

0 голосов
/ 31 августа 2010

переписан

Вы можете использовать команды SQL Compact TSQL , такие как ALTER TABLE и UPDATE .

Это может быть сделано с вашим выбором клиента, будь то внутри приложения, использующего методы пространства имен SqlServerCe (вам нужно будет ссылаться на библиотеку SQL Compact) или с клиентом, таким как SQL Server Management Studio.

Просто помните, что SQL Compact позволяет одновременно подключаться только к одному процессу.

...